为什么excel不能做索引
作者:路由通
|
348人看过
发布时间:2025-10-26 14:14:50
标签:
在数据管理领域,索引是提升查询效率的核心机制,但许多用户误将Excel用作索引工具,导致性能瓶颈和操作困难。本文基于官方技术资料,系统分析Excel在索引功能上的15个根本缺陷,包括数据结构、并发访问、安全性等方面,每个论点辅以实际案例,揭示其与专业数据库的差距,帮助读者做出明智的数据管理选择。
在当今数字化环境中,数据索引是快速检索和处理信息的关键技术,它通过预排序和指针机制大幅提升查询速度。然而,Excel作为一款电子表格软件,常被用户错误地用于模拟索引功能,这源于其普及性和易用性。但根据微软官方文档,Excel的设计初衷是处理表格计算和可视化,而非实现专业索引。本文将深入探讨Excel无法胜任索引任务的多个维度,从技术底层到实际应用,逐一剖析其局限性。通过引用权威资料和真实案例,我们希望为用户提供清晰的认识,避免在数据管理中走弯路。Excel缺乏专业的索引数据结构 索引的核心在于高效的数据组织,如B树或哈希结构,但Excel基于单元格的扁平存储方式无法支持这种机制。Excel的数据以行和列的形式排列,缺乏指针和层级关系,导致查询时必须遍历整个数据集。例如,一家零售公司使用Excel管理库存,当商品记录超过五万条时,查找特定物品需要扫描所有行,耗时长达数分钟。相比之下,专业数据库如MySQL使用B树索引,能在毫秒内完成相同查询。官方技术指南指出,Excel的存储模型适合小规模数据分析,但无法构建动态索引结构。Excel的查询性能受限于函数效率 Excel内置的查找函数,如VLOOKUP或MATCH,在大数据量下效率急剧下降,因为它们不支持索引优化。这些函数每次执行时都需全表扫描,增加了计算开销。案例中,一个财务团队用VLOOKUP匹配客户交易记录,当数据达到十万行时,每次查询导致Excel卡顿甚至崩溃。另一个案例来自教育机构,教师用MATCH函数搜索学生成绩,数据量增大后响应时间超过十秒。根据微软支持文档,这些函数设计用于简单查找,不具备索引加速能力,远不如数据库的SQL查询引擎。Excel不支持多用户并发访问 索引系统常需处理并发查询,但Excel文件通常为单用户模式,多用户同时操作会引发冲突和数据锁问题。例如,在团队协作项目中,多名成员试图同时查询Excel文件,导致文件被锁定或版本混乱。另一个案例是电商平台,员工共享销售数据表,频繁的访问竞争使查询响应延迟。官方资料强调,Excel的共享工作簿功能有限,无法实现数据库级别的并发控制,这严重限制了其在索引场景中的应用。Excel的数据完整性机制薄弱 索引依赖严格的数据约束来保证准确性,但Excel无强制验证规则,容易输入错误或重复数据,破坏索引一致性。案例中,医疗机构用Excel记录患者信息,因无唯一性约束,重复条目导致查询结果失真。另一个例子是物流公司,日期格式不一致使排序索引失效。微软技术文档说明,Excel的数据验证工具仅为可选功能,而数据库如Oracle提供外键和约束,确保索引可靠。Excel的索引维护依赖手动操作 专业索引能自动更新以反映数据变化,但Excel中需用户手动排序或重新应用函数,效率低下且易出错。例如,市场分析团队每次添加新数据后,必须手动重新排序列,否则查询结果不准确。另一个案例是研究机构,频繁的数据更新导致索引状态混乱。官方指南指出,Excel无内置索引维护机制,而数据库系统能自动调整索引,节省人力成本。Excel在数据量增长时面临瓶颈 Excel的行数限制(约104万行)和内存依赖使其不适合大规模索引,数据量稍大即性能骤降。案例中,一家制造企业用Excel跟踪生产数据,当记录超过五十万行时,文件打开缓慢且查询超时。另一个例子是政府部门,人口统计数据膨胀后Excel崩溃。根据微软规格说明,Excel并非为海量数据设计,而数据库可水平扩展,支持亿级记录索引。Excel的安全性不足以保护索引数据 索引常涉及敏感信息,但Excel文件易被未授权访问或篡改,缺乏细粒度权限控制。例如,银行员工用Excel存储客户索引,因无加密机制导致数据泄露。另一个案例是律师事务所,文件共享中索引信息被意外修改。官方安全文档显示,Excel的密码保护易破解,而数据库如SQL Server提供角色权限和审计日志,确保索引安全。Excel的备份和恢复功能有限 索引系统需可靠备份以防数据丢失,但Excel文件备份依赖手动复制,无事务日志支持。案例中,广告公司因硬盘故障丢失Excel索引文件,重建耗时数周。另一个例子是学校,版本冲突使索引数据损坏。微软文档指出,Excel无自动恢复机制,而数据库具备事务回滚和点恢复,保障索引连续性。Excel的数据类型简单化限制索引应用 索引需支持复杂数据类型如空间或全文索引,但Excel的单元格类型(文本、数字等)过于基础,无法实现高级查询。例如,地理信息系统试图用Excel索引坐标数据,但因无空间索引支持,查询效率低。另一个案例是图书馆,用Excel索引图书标题,但无法实现模糊搜索。官方技术说明强调,Excel的数据处理能力有限,而数据库支持多种索引类型,如全文或位图索引。Excel的索引更新开销大 在Excel中,数据变更可能触发全表重新计算,增加索引更新延迟和资源消耗。例如,电商平台用Excel更新产品索引,每次添加新商品都需重新计算公式,拖慢系统。另一个案例是科研项目,数据频繁修改导致索引失效。根据微软性能指南,Excel的计算引擎不适合实时索引更新,而数据库使用增量更新,最小化影响。Excel不适合分布式环境 现代索引常部署在分布式系统中,但Excel为单机应用,无法集成到云或集群环境。案例中,互联网公司试图用Excel索引用户日志,但因无法分布式处理,查询延迟高。另一个例子是跨国企业,数据分散在不同地点,Excel无法实现统一索引。官方资料指出,Excel缺乏分布式架构,而数据库如HBase支持跨节点索引。Excel的用户界面不利于复杂索引操作 索引管理需专用工具进行优化和监控,但Excel的表格界面简单,用户需编写宏或插件才能实现高级功能,增加学习成本。例如,数据分析师用VBA模拟索引,但代码复杂且易错。另一个案例是小型企业,员工因界面限制无法有效维护索引。微软用户指南说明,Excel的GUI为通用设计,而数据库提供专用管理控制台。Excel缺乏事务支持影响索引一致性 索引操作常需事务保证原子性,但Excel无ACID属性,多步骤查询可能中断导致数据不一致。例如,金融公司用Excel处理交易索引,中途故障使索引状态混乱。另一个案例是库存系统,并发更新导致索引计数错误。官方技术文档强调,Excel不具备事务机制,而数据库通过提交和回滚确保索引完整性。Excel无内置索引优化工具 专业索引系统包含优化器自动选择最佳查询路径,但Excel依赖用户手动调整,效率低下。案例中,咨询公司用Excel分析市场数据,因无优化工具,查询计划不优。另一个例子是医疗研究,复杂查询需多次试验。根据微软开发文档,Excel无查询优化功能,而数据库如PostgreSQL提供基于成本的优化器。Excel与专业数据库的索引对比 总体而言,Excel在索引方面与数据库存在本质差距,后者提供完整索引生态。案例中,企业从Excel迁移到数据库后,查询速度提升百倍。另一个例子是开源项目,使用SQLite索引替代Excel,实现高效数据检索。官方对比资料显示,数据库的索引功能覆盖从创建到维护的全生命周期,而Excel仅为补充工具。 综上所述,Excel因其设计局限无法有效实现索引功能,涉及数据结构、性能、安全等多个方面。用户应评估需求,选择专业数据库以提升数据管理效率。
相关文章
本文全面解析在电子表格软件中计算利息的各种公式与方法,涵盖简单利息、复利及常用财务函数如未来值、现值、利率计算等。通过实际案例演示,帮助用户掌握个人理财和商业场景中的应用技巧,提升财务计算效率与准确性。文章基于官方文档,确保专业可靠。
2025-10-26 14:14:38
168人看过
在Excel电子表格使用过程中,计算出现零值是一个普遍现象,可能源于公式错误、数据类型不匹配或外部数据导入问题等。本文基于微软官方文档,系统分析18个核心原因,每个论点配备实际案例,帮助用户识别并解决零值计算问题,提升数据处理准确性和效率。文章内容详尽专业,适合各类Excel用户参考。
2025-10-26 14:14:34
275人看过
Excel文档在日常办公中频繁出现损坏需要修复的情况,本文基于微软官方支持文档及相关技术研究,深入剖析了18个核心原因,包括文件体积过大、公式错误、版本兼容性问题等,每个论点均配有真实案例说明,旨在帮助用户理解根源并采取预防措施,提升文档使用稳定性。
2025-10-26 14:14:29
317人看过
本文全面解析微软Word中各种波浪线的含义与用途,涵盖红色、蓝色、绿色波浪线分别代表的拼写错误、语法问题和格式不一致等核心内容。通过实际案例和官方资料,详细说明如何自定义设置、处理常见误判,以及利用波浪线提升写作效率与文档质量,帮助用户掌握这一实用编辑工具。
2025-10-26 14:13:18
124人看过
在Word文档编辑中,序号变黑是一个常见却令人困惑的问题,可能源于字体设置、样式冲突或软件故障等多种因素。本文系统性地分析了18个核心原因,每个论点均配备真实案例,并引用微软官方文档确保信息准确。内容涵盖从基础设置到深层兼容性问题,旨在帮助用户快速诊断并修复异常,提升文档处理效率。
2025-10-26 14:13:15
125人看过
本文深入探讨Word文档存放路径的方方面面,从基本定义到实际应用,涵盖路径组成、类型区分、操作系统中的定位方法、默认设置技巧、常见问题解决等核心内容。通过真实案例,如个人用户和企业环境中的路径管理,提供实用指导,帮助读者提升文件存储效率与安全性,避免常见错误。文章基于权威计算机科学原理和官方指南,确保专业性与可读性。
2025-10-26 14:13:04
173人看过
热门推荐
资讯中心:
.webp)


.webp)
.webp)
